    ===========================================================
    Ubuntu Security Notice USN-18-1 November 05, 2004
    zip vulnerability
    CAN-2004-1010
    ===========================================================

    A security issue affects the following Ubuntu releases:

    Ubuntu 4.10 (Warty Warthog)

    The following packages are affected:

    zip

    The problem can be corrected by upgrading the affected package to
    version 2.30-6ubuntu0.1. In general, a standard system upgrade is
    sufficient to effect the necessary changes.

    Details follow:

    HexView discovered a buffer overflow in the zip package. The overflow
    is triggered by creating a ZIP archive of files with very long path
    names. This vulnerability might result in execution of arbitrary code
    with the privileges of the user who calls zip.

    This flaw may lead to privilege escalation on systems which
    automatically create ZIP archives of user supplied files, like backup
    systems or web applications.
